How Much Is National Intelligence Agency Trainee Salary: Allowance And Entitlements

The National Intelligence Agency (NIA) is responsible for Nigeria's external intelligence and counter-intelligence operations, playing a key role in the country's global security efforts. For those interested in joining this prestigious agency, understanding the trainee salary, allowances, and entitlements is essential.

NIA Trainee Salary

During the training phase, National Intelligence Agency trainees receive a basic monthly salary to support their living expenses. Typically, NIA trainees earn between ₦40,000 and ₦50,000 per month. This salary reflects the trainee’s temporary position as they undergo extensive training in intelligence gathering, surveillance, and other critical security skills. The amount is designed to cover basic needs during the training period.

Allowances and Entitlements

In addition to the trainee salary, the NIA provides various allowances and entitlements to ensure trainees are well-supported throughout their rigorous training. Some of these include:

  • Uniform and Kit Allowance: Recruits are provided with uniforms and necessary training kits at no personal cost. This ensures that they are fully equipped for the training program.

  • Feeding and Accommodation: Trainees are given free meals and housing throughout their training. This eliminates the burden of daily living expenses, allowing them to focus fully on their training.

  • Medical Care: Comprehensive medical care is provided during the training period. Trainees can access healthcare services to maintain their physical and mental fitness.

  • Insurance Coverage: All NIA trainees are insured during their training period. This provides financial protection in the event of an accident or injury while undergoing training.

Conclusion

The NIA trainee salary, while modest, is complemented by numerous allowances and benefits, including free uniforms, meals, accommodation, and medical care. These entitlements ensure that recruits can focus entirely on their training. Upon successful completion, NIA officers enjoy a significant salary increase and career advancement opportunities, making it a highly respected and rewarding profession in Nigeria’s security sector.
